PROBLEM TO BE SOLVED: To stably and economically manage operating water to keep it neutral by preventing alkalization of the operating water, which is a problem when ozone gas, generated in a discharge-type ozone generator, is pressurized by a water-seal-type pressurizing apparatus and supplied to customers. SOLUTION: The ozone gas is generated in the discharge-type ozone generator 2 using oxygen gas generated in a PSA oxygen generator 1 as raw material gas. The ozone gas is pressurized in the water-seal-type pressurizing apparatus 3. The high-pressure ozone gas which has been pressurized is supplied to customers via a gas-liquid separator 4. A nitrogen gas addition apparatus 5 adds nitrogen gas to the oxygen gas that serves as the raw material gas for ozone generation. The added nitrogen gas produces nitrogen oxides in the ozone generator 2, and the nitrogen oxides are dissolved in the operating water in the pressurizing apparatus 3 to produce nitric acid, which prevents alkalization of the operating water. The amount of the nitrogen gas to be added is adjusted to control pH of the operating water. COPYRIGHT: (C)2008,JPO&INPIT
